Game Recap: Women's Volleyball |

Pioneers Sweep Jackrabbits, 3-0

Brookings, South Dakota – For the second time this season the Denver Pioneers volleyball team (2-0) swept its opponent, earning a 3-0 win at South Dakota State on Sunday at Frost Arena.  
 
Turning Point
Denver took control of the match with its early lead in the second set, taking a commanding 5-0 lead. Five points gave Denver enough cushion to survive a mid-set Jackrabbit run and take a 2-0 lead in the match.

First Set
After exchanging the first several points, Denver started its control of the set upon tying it 6-6. The Pioneers never trailed after Ari Winters' kill and continued to victory with the help of a four-point run that made it 14-8. From that point, Denver held at least a three-point lead for the rest of the set.  

Second Set
The Pioneers positioned themselves nicely with the aforementioned 5-0 run to open the set. South Dakota State drew within three points at 16-13, then closed the gap again at 17-16 before Denver took off to another win and 2-0 lead in the match.

Third Set
Denver went on a seven-point run to 9-2 to set up for a commanding finish to the match.
 
Inside the Box Score

-Denver won the second set for the third straight match
-The Pioneers remain undeated against South Dakota State, improving to 15-0 against the Jackrabbits

Significant Stat
-
Lorrin Poulter led the Pioneers with 12 kills
-Lydia Bartalo led Denver with 18 digs, while Macy Carrabine logged 14
-Brianna Green and Tina Boe had four total blocks each
-Erica Andrich led the Pioneers with a .429 hitting percentage
-Denver had a .315 hitting percentage and 44 total kills
